How much are typical plumbing repair costs?
The average plumbing repair bill is approximately $325, with potential costs from $175 to $4,000 or beyond.
- Common price examples:
- Simple toilet repairs: $150 - $400
- Burst pipe emergencies: $1,000 - $4,000+
- Drain cleaning: $100 - $275
- Water heater repair: $200 - $600
- Faucet replacement: $150 - $350
Costs vary based on project details, home measurements, and pipe materials. External influences including supply chain issues and material availability affect the final estimate.
How much do plumbers typically charge?
Most plumbers charge around $100 per hour, with rates varying from $45 to $200 based on their qualifications and the nature of your plumbing issue.
- Common Rate Structure:
- Standard hourly: $45-$200
- Emergency hourly: $150+
- Trip fee: $100-$350
- Holiday premium: 25-50% surcharge
Rates are influenced by the plumber's experience level, geographic location, time of service, and complexity of the repair job.
How long do plumbers take to complete a plumbing job?
Most standard residential plumbing issues can be resolved within a few hours. Like installing new sinks, removing pipe or toilet clogs, and setting up dishwashers. However, some plumbing jobs can take much longer. For instance, you can expect a longer timeline if demolition is needed to reach a pipe, digging is required to get to a gas line, or if your plumber needs to order special parts or materials. Most professional plumbers provide time estimates before beginning work.
When should I call a plumber instead of DIY-ing my project?
When DIY plumbing attempts aren't meeting expectations, it's appropriate to call a specialist.
- Professional intervention is necessary for:
- More damage than initially visible
- Leaks in difficult access points
- Projects requiring professional tools
- Pipe cutting or fitting replacement
- Work involving hot water, steam, or gas systems
Perfectly fine to acknowledge when you need professional guidance. If the project demands exceed your expertise, seek professional help.
